  • As the market size of multiprocessor systems for commercial applications, parallel systems, especially cache-coherent shared-memory multiprocessors that are conventionally designed for scientific applications need to be tuned in different fashion to achieve the best performance for new application area. In this paper, indepth investigation on the memory behavior which is the primary cause for performance changes were made. We chose representative benchmarks in scientific and commercial application areas. After running execution-driven simulation for bus-based cache-coherent shared-memory multiprocessors, we experienced significant differences and conclude that the systems must be carefully and differently designed to achieve the best performance when they are built for distinct applications.

  • In this pape, we propose a graph-theoretic approach for solving the allocation problem for the synthesis of datapaths based on multiport memories. An efficient algorithm is devised by using the weighted bipartite matching algorithm to assign variables to each port of memory modules. The proposed algorithm assigns program variables into a minimum number of multiport memory modules such that usage of memory elements and interconnection cost can be kept minimal. Experimental results show that the proposed algorithm generates the datapaths with fewer registers in memory modules and less interconnection cost for several benchmarks available from the literatures.

  • The aims of this study was to suggest a new efficiency measurement indicator for evaluating the management efficiency of decision making units(DMUs) in the contract foodservice industry. The data envelopment analysis(DEA) model which considers multiple inputs and outputs and looking for benchmarks, was used to compare the productivity of DMUs. We considered sales, profits, and customer satisfaction as output variables and it adopted food cost, labor cost and administrative expense as input variables. The results of applying DEA revealed relatively efficient types of business and service types. The efficiency of school units was highest and the mired service type was the most efficient one. In this study the CCR model efficiency was analysed with profit and the customer satisfaction index by the matrix method. DEA efficiency was correlated with profit but there was no correlation between DEA efficiency and the customer satisfaction index.

  • In this paper, we propose a system for efficient use of shared memory between CPU and GPU. The system, called Fusion Architecture, assures consistency of the shared memory and minimizes cache misses that frequently occurs on Heterogeneous System Architecture or Unified Virtual Memory based systems. It also maximizes the performance for memory intensive jobs by efficient allocation of GPU cores. To test between architectures on various scenarios, we introduce the Fusion Architecture Analyzer, which compares OpenMP, OpenCL, CUDA, and the proposed architecture in terms of memory overhead and process time. As a result, Proposed fusion architectures show that the Fusion Architecture runs benchmarks 55% faster and reduces memory overheads by 220% in average.

  • In order to increase the performance of multi-core system processor architectures, the multi-thread branch predictor which speculatively fetches and allocates threads to each core should be highly accurate. In this paper, the perceptron based multi-thread branch predictor is proposed for the multi-core processor architectures. Using SPEC 2000 benchmarks as input, the trace-driven simulation has been performed for the 2 to 16-core architectures employing perceptron multi-thread branch predictor extensively. Its performance is compared with the architecture which utilizes the two-level adaptive multi-thread branch predictor.

  • An isoparametric six-node triangular element is utilized for geometrically nonlinear analysis of functionally graded (FG) shells. To overcome the shear and membrane locking, the element is improved by using strain interpolation functions. The Total Lagrangian formulation is employed to include the large displacements and rotations. Finding the nonlinear behavior of FG shells via laminated modeling is also the goal. A power function is employed to formulate the variation of elastic modulus through the thickness of shells. The results are presented in two ways, including the general FGM formulation and the laminated modeling. The equilibrium path is obtained by using the Generalized Displacement Control Method. Some popular benchmarks, including hyperbolical shell structures are solved to declare the correctness and accuracy of proposed formulations.

  • The traditional measures of a container port (or terminal) efficiency such as crane productivity, cargo throughput, etc. were generally presenting the partial efficiency since they evaluated only each individual factor and based on cross-sectional data. To overcome this problem, and in an effort to help port authorities develop a winning strategy in the increasingly competitive container transportation market, this Paper develops a meaningful set of benchmarks that will set the standard for best practices. In particular, this paper proposed a combined method to merge the DEA and simulation technique over time. To illustrate the usefulness of the proposed combined DEA/simulation model, this paper used the panel data of the four Gwangyang container terminals and seven Busan container terminals in Korea over the four-year period of 1999 through 2002.
